noun
- a cured or smoked ham
- the hindquarter of a side of bacon, cooked either whole or cut into large rashers
noun
- a double victory in backgammon in which one player throws off all his pieces before his opponent throws any
- archaic the game of backgammon
verb
- (tr) to score a gammon over
noun
- deceitful nonsense; humbug
verb
- to deceive (a person)
verb
- (tr) nautical to fix (a bowsprit) to the stemhead of a vessel
early 15c., “ham or haunch of a swine,” from Old North French gambon “ham” (French jambon), from gambe “leg,” from Late Latin gamba “leg of an animal” (see gambol (n.)).
